The Networks of Centres of Excellence are hosting a webinar on April 5 for those interested in the NCE International Knowledge Translation Platform initiative. A short presentation will be made in English, followed by a question and answer session. Anyone interested in either submitting or participating in a Letter of Intent is encouraged to attend. What is Research Alerts?

Research Alerts is a communications technology that allows UoG faculty, staff and students to stay up to date on news from the Office of Research. Through Research Alerts, subscribers receive emails related to research funding opportunities, workshops and events, policies and more. Each subscriber sets individual preferences to indicate the topics and categories of information that are of interest to them. When a message (Alert) is published in the Office of Research that matches the subscriber's selected preference categories and topics, it is e-mailed directly to the subscriber. Because this is a web-based technology, the Research Alerts site can also be searched using the search fields, or browsed through the topics by category.
